Review this carBy Maury (PA) on Saturday, May 18, 2013
I own this car - My approximate mileage is 51,000
overall rating 10 of 10rating detailsPros: "Over the road this is your car at 28MPG or more"
Cons: "City, your heavy foot will pay gas"
Likely to recommend this car? (1-10): 10
"I have been driving Cadillacs since 1972 getting new ones evry third year. I went through some very bad years with Cadillac until 2001. It was a good vehicle but not as well as my 2006. The comfort, the space and the performance of the auto is outstanding. When on the road 28 MPG is the norm, in the city its not too good. Does not burn oil and has been changed every 3000/4000 miles. New tires and brakes. Gargage kept looks brand new."

By CJ (FL) on Tuesday, May 14, 2013
I own this car - My approximate mileage is 32,500
overall rating 10 of 10rating detailsPros: "Roomy interior and trunk.Comfortable.Power"
Cons: "Fuel around town in teens.Old school design"
Likely to recommend this car? (1-10): 10
"Great car for $15000!If you like old school this is the car for you.Northstar is good for performance and will still get in the upper 20s on the highway.A little expensive to get repaired but check on the internet for Cadillac Forums and you can get a lot of helpful tips on working on these yourself.I had a 91 Deville and traded for a 2000 and now traded for an 06.For the buck I think this is a great buy for a full size luxury car.I travel from Florida to NY frequently and can do it in one shot and am not in pain at the end of a 19 hour day behind the wheel."
